    Ability

    Swift Swim
    Game's description
    Raises SPEED in rain.
    Battle effect
    When rainy, The POKéMON's Speed doubles. However, Speed will not double on the turn weather becomes Heavy Rain.

    Pokédex Flavour (description)

    Ruby
    GOREBYSS lives in the southern seas at extreme depths. Its body is built to withstand the enormous pressure of water at incredible depths. Because of this, this POKéMON's body is unharmed by ordinary attacks.
    Sapphire
    Although GOREBYSS is the very picture of elegance and beauty while swimming, it is also cruel. When it spots prey, this POKéMON inserts its thin mouth into the prey's body and drains the prey of its body fluids.
    Emerald
    A GOREBYSS siphons the body fluids of prey through its thin, tubular mouth. Its light pink body color turns vivid when it finishes feeding.
    Fire Red
    Its swimming form is exquisitely elegant. With its thin mouth, it feeds on seaweed that grows between rocks.
